An analog of sphingosine which, when taken up into cells, is phosphorylated and acts as an agonist at sphingosine-1-phosphate receptors (S1P1/3)[1]. Potently inhibits regulatory T cell proliferation in vitro and in vivo[2]. Enhances microvascular remodeling via expansion of arterioles and capillary networks[3]. Potent immunomodulatory[4]. Clinically effective agent for relapsing forms of multiple sclerosis[5].
